Ich bin heute auf ein seltsames Phänomen gestoßen, wie unten gezeigt
Ursprünglich sollte das POM-Symbol ein m haben, aber jetzt ist es direkt eine XML-Datei.
Die Maven-Projekte auf der rechten Seite sind nicht mehr vorhanden:
Klicken Sie mit der rechten Maustaste auf die POM-Datei und schauen Sie sich dann das Symbol unten an: es hat sich wieder verändert.
Lösung für das Problem, dass in der Unterprojekt-POM-Datei das „m“-Symbol nicht angezeigt wird
Problem gefunden
Während des Debuggens des Microservice-Zahlungsmoduls gab es ein Problem, das die @Mapper-Annotation nicht beheben konnte gefunden werden, und die folgende Fehlerbehebung wurde durchgeführt: 1. Ich dachte, dass mybatis nicht eingeführt wurde, also habe ich mir die POM-Datei angesehen, also war es kein Problem, dass mybatis eingeführt wurde nicht eingeführt. 2. Ich dachte, dass die Datei „mapper.xml“ nicht konfiguriert war, also habe ich „mapper.xml“ geändert. Nach der Konfiguration funktionierte es immer noch nicht. Das Problem wurde schließlich festgestellt Das falsche Logo. Das in der POM-Datei des Unterprojekts angezeigte Symbol war nicht mit m markiert, also gab es die Geschichte dahinter. Problem gelöst. Sub Nachdem das POM-Dateisymbol des Projekts wieder normal war, wird die @Mapper-Anmerkung angezeigt kann auch normal verwendet werdenHinweis:
Wenn ein Problem auftritt und die entsprechende Zeile nicht gelöst werden kann, können Sie versuchen, das Problem aus einer globalen Perspektive zu lösenDas obige ist der detaillierte Inhalt vonSo lösen Sie das Problem, dass das POM-Dateisymbol der Springboot-Idee falsch ist.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!